Who needs VA Patient-Centered Community Care:
01
Veterans with VA eligibility: VA Patient-Centered Community Care is designed for veterans who are eligible for VA healthcare services. This could include those who have served in the military, retired veterans, or veterans with service-related disabilities.
02
Veterans in need of specialized care: VA Patient-Centered Community Care is often utilized when a veteran requires specialized medical services that are not directly available within the VA system. This could include procedures, treatments, or consultations with specific healthcare providers.
03
Veterans located far from VA facilities: If a veteran resides in a rural area or far from a VA facility, they may be eligible for Patient-Centered Community Care to access medical services closer to their home. This program helps ensure access to necessary healthcare for veterans in remote areas.
It's important to note that eligibility and coverage for VA Patient-Centered Community Care may vary depending on individual circumstances and the specific guidelines set by the VA. What is va patient-centered community care?
VA Patient-Centered Community Care is a program that allows eligible Veterans to receive medical services from community providers when VA facilities are not easily accessible or when VA cannot provide the needed care.
Who is required to file va patient-centered community care?
Veterans who are eligible for VA Patient-Centered Community Care must request authorization from VA to receive care from community providers.
How to fill out va patient-centered community care?
To fill out VA Patient-Centered Community Care, Veterans must work with their VA primary care provider and submit a request for community care authorization.
What is the purpose of va patient-centered community care?
The purpose of VA Patient-Centered Community Care is to ensure that eligible Veterans have access to timely and high-quality medical services, even if they cannot be provided directly by VA.
What information must be reported on va patient-centered community care?
Information such as the type of medical service needed, the reason why VA cannot provide the care, and the preferred community provider must be reported on VA Patient-Centered Community Care.
